Senior Developer

Company:  Spencer Rose Ltd
Location: Watford
Closing Date: 19/10/2024
Salary: £70,000 Per Annum
Hours: Full Time
Type: Permanent
Job Requirements / Description

Senior Developer - .NET, Azure/AWS

Watford - x3 days a week in office

Up to £70,000

Are you an experienced developer looking to join a collaborative forward-thinking development team? Are you pasisonate about innovation & wanting to make an immediate impact? Are you ready for the next step of your career? My client, a fast-growing company in the Internet of Things (IoT) space, are seeking a Senior Developer to join their dynamic and agile team. This role will involve contributing to the development and maintenance of the company's core products, managing the migration of Legacy systems to Azure, & mentoring junior developers.

Key Responsibilities:

  • Lead the development and maintenance of core products in the IoT space, driving innovation and scalability.
  • Oversee the migration of Legacy systems to Azure, ensuring seamless integration and functionality.
  • Build and maintain Continuous Integration and Continuous Delivery (CI/CD) pipelines to support rapid and stable deployment processes.
  • Mentor junior developers, fostering their growth and ensuring adherence to best coding practices.
  • Collaborate closely with cross-functional teams, providing clear and effective communication to drive projects forward.
  • Participate in an Agile environment, contributing to sprint planning, reviews, and retrospectives.
  • Ensure code quality through the application of Test-Driven Development (TDD) and other testing frameworks.

Required Skills & Experience:

  • 5+ years of experience in software engineering with a strong focus on .NET technologies.
  • Proven experience with cloud platforms, particularly Microsoft Azure.
  • Solid understanding of Object-Oriented Programming (OOP) principles and design patterns.
  • Expertise in database technologies such as PostgreSQL, InfluxDB, and Redis.
  • Experience in creating and maintaining CI/CD pipelines for automated deployment and testing.
  • Strong understanding and experience with Test-Driven Development (TDD) and other testing frameworks.
  • Excellent communication skills and experience working in Agile environments.
  • Ability to mentor junior team members and lead by example in coding practices and collaborative working.

If this sounds like the role for you, hit APPLY & a consultant will be in touch.

Apply Now
Share this job
  • Similar Jobs

  • Senior Oracle APEX Developer North London

    Harrow
    View Job
  • Senior Network Engineer

    Hemel Hempstead
    View Job
  • Senior Linux Engineer

    Hemel Hempstead
    View Job
  • Senior Software Engineer

    Watford
    View Job
  • Senior Marketing Manager

    Pinner
    View Job
An error has occurred. This application may no longer respond until reloaded. Reload 🗙